Why it matters
Nobody decides on a tax preparer on April 14th. They search in November, ask a neighbor in December, and make their decision before the year even ends. By the time they're ready to file, they already know who they're calling. If your name doesn't come up during that research window, you're not in the running.
And when they do search — "tax preparation near me," "accountant west valley city," "tax resolution help" — they're making a trust decision. An outdated, slow, or nonexistent website ends that evaluation before it starts. A clean, professional, fast-loading site signals that you run a professional practice. That first impression matters more for an accounting firm than almost any other business.
